Управление Холдингом (УХ) представляет собой мощный инструмент централизованного планирования и контроля деятельности корпоративных структур. Одной из ключевых функций системы является автоматизация бизнес-процессов, в частности, согласование заявок на расходование денежных средств или приобретение товаров. Грамотно выстроенный маршрут согласования позволяет исключить человеческий фактор, ускорить оборот документов и обеспечить прозрачность принятия решений на всех уровнях управления.

Настройка логики прохождения документов требует внимательного подхода к конфигурации подсистемы Workflow. В отличие от простых справочников, здесь необходимо определить не только последовательность действий, но и условия перехода между этапами, а также права доступа для каждого участника процесса. Ошибки на этапе конфигурирования могут привести к зависанию заявок или их прохождению мимо ответственных лиц, что критично для финансовой дисциплины.

В данной статье мы детально разберем архитектуру настройки согласований, рассмотрим типы маршрутов и дадим практические рекомендации по отладке. Вы научитесь создавать гибкие схемы, адаптированные под специфику вашего холдинга, и сможете оперативно реагировать на изменения в организационной структуре компании без привлечения программистов.

Архитектура подсистемы согласования в 1С УХ

Основой для организации процессов в 1С Управление Холдингом служит механизм Workflow, который управляет жизненным циклом документов. Система позволяет реализовать как линейные, так и разветвленные сценарии, где движение заявки зависит от введенных сумм, статей бюджета или контрагентов. Понимание структуры данных является первым шагом к успешной настройке.

Ключевым объектом здесь выступает Бизнес-процесс, который описывает общую схему движения. Внутри него определяются задачи для конкретных исполнителей. Важно различать понятия «маршрут» и «сценарий»: маршрут определяет физическую последовательность шагов, а сценарий может включать в себя условия и циклы. Для большинства типовых задач используется конструктор маршрутов, доступный в режиме предприятия.

💡

Используйте типизированные ссылки на объекты метаданных при настройке сложных условий — это упростит поддержку конфигурации в будущем и снизит риск ошибок при обновлениях платформы.

Особое внимание следует уделить ролевой модели. Каждый этап согласования должен быть привязан к конкретной роли или группе пользователей. Это обеспечивает гибкость: при смене ответственного менеджера вам не придется переписывать сам бизнес-процесс, достаточно будет обновить состав группы в настройках прав доступа. Такой подход значительно экономит время администраторов системы.

Создание и настройка нового маршрута согласования

Процесс создания нового маршрута начинается с выбора типа документа, который будет проходить согласование. Это могут быть заявки на оплату, заказы на внутренние потребности или договоры. Перейдите в раздел НСИ и Администрирование → Бизнес-процессы → Маршруты согласования. Здесь вы увидите список уже существующих схем и кнопку создания нового элемента.

При создании записи необходимо указать наименование, которое будет видно пользователям в интерфейсе, и привязать маршрут к конкретному виду операции. Система предложит выбрать стартовую точку и набор доступных действий. На этом этапе важно определить, будет ли процесс запускаться автоматически при проведении документа или требовать ручного инициирования пользователем через кнопку «Отправить на согласование».

☑️ Подготовка к созданию маршрута

Выполнено: 0 / 4

Далее следует этап детальной проработки шагов. Вы можете добавить этапы согласования, утверждения или простого ознакомления. Для каждого шага задается исполнитель: это может быть конкретный пользователь, руководитель подразделения автора документа или динамически определяемое лицо по организационной структуре. Использование динамических ролей делает маршрут универсальным для всех филиалов холдинга.

⚠️ Внимание: При настройке условий перехода между этапами избегайте создания логических петель, из которых документ не сможет выйти. Всегда предусматривайте ветку «Отказ» с возвратом на этап инициации или завершением процесса со статусом «Отклонено».

Типы согласования и условия перехода

Гибкость 1С УХ позволяет реализовать различные модели принятия решений. Наиболее распространенным является последовательное согласование, где документ переходит от одного лица к другому строго по очереди. Однако в крупных холдингах часто требуется параллельное согласование, когда несколько руководителей должны утвердить заявку одновременно, и документ движется дальше только после получения всех виз.

Условия перехода настраиваются с использованием языка запросов или встроенного конструктора условий. Вы можете задать логику вида: «Если сумма больше 1 000 000 руб., то направить Генеральному директору, иначе — Финансовому директору». Такие условия проверяются системой в момент выполнения перехода и определяют дальнейший путь документа.

Тип перехода Описание Пример использования
Последовательный Этапы выполняются строго друг за другом Менеджер → Начальник отдела → Директор
Параллельный Задачи выдаются нескольким исполнителям одновременно Согласование юристом и безопасником одновременно
Условный Путь зависит от значений полей документа Сумма > 1 млн направляет на уровень совета директоров
Циклический Возврат на предыдущий этап при отказе Возврат инициатору на доработку замечаний
📊 Какой тип согласования чаще всего используется в вашей компании?
Последовательный
Параллельный
Смешанный
Только ручное визирование

Для реализации сложной логики можно использовать скрипты на встроенном языке 1С, хотя в большинстве случаев достаточно стандартных средств конструктора.

Назначение исполнителей и работа с ролями

Корректное назначение исполнителей — залог того, что задача попадет в нужную папку «Мои задачи». В карточке этапа согласования в поле «Исполнитель» вы можете выбрать статического пользователя из списка или использовать динамическое выражение. Динамическое назначение особенно удобно для согласования по иерархии, например, «Непосредственный руководитель автора».

Система поддерживает работу с группами доступа. Если на этапе требуется согласование коллегиальным органом, например, Бюджетным комитетом, можно назначить исполнителем всю группу. В этом случае задача может быть взята в работу любым членом группы, либо требовать голосования всех участников, в зависимости от настроек бизнес-процесса.

При настройке прав доступа убедитесь, что у выбранных ролей есть право на чтение и изменение соответствующего вида документа. Отсутствие прав на объект данных приведет к тому, что пользователь увидит задачу в списке, но при попытке открыть документ для согласования получит ошибку доступа. Это частая проблема при внедрении новых маршрутов.

Что делать, если исполнитель уволился?

Если пользователь, на котором висит задача, уволился, администратор может переназначить задачу через обработку «Монитор бизнес-процессов». Найдите зависший процесс, выделите задачу и используйте команду «Переназначить», выбрав нового ответственного сотрудника.

Тестирование и отладка бизнес-процессов

После настройки маршрута критически важно провести его тестирование перед запуском в промышленную эксплуатацию. Создайте тестовую заявку с различными параметрами, чтобы проверить все ветвления логики. Попробуйте провести документ с суммой, попадающей под пороговые значения, и убедитесь, что он уходит по правильному пути.

Для глубокой отладки используйте журнал регистрации и монитор бизнес-процессов. Эти инструменты позволяют отследить каждое действие системы: кто открыл задачу, сколько времени она висела, какое решение было принято. Анализ логов помогает выявить узкие места, где процессы теряют скорость или возникают ошибки.

⚠️ Внимание: Интерфейс и названия пунктов меню могут незначительно отличаться в разных версиях конфигурации 1С УХ и обновлениях платформы. Всегда сверяйтесь с официальной документацией к вашей конкретной релизной версии перед внесением изменений в производственную базу.

Рекомендуется проводить тестирование на копии базы данных. Это позволит безопасно экспериментировать с настройками, не рискуя нарушить реальный документооборот компании. Если в процессе тестирования выявляются ошибки в логике, вносите правки в маршрут и повторяйте проверку до достижения стабильного результата.

💡

Тестирование на копии базы — обязательный этап, который страхует от остановки реального бизнеса из-за ошибок в настройке новых маршрутов согласования.

Частые ошибки и способы их устранения

В процессе эксплуатации системы пользователи могут сталкиваться с ситуацией, когда документ «зависает» на одном из этапов. Чаще всего это связано с тем, что исполнитель не назначен или у него нет прав на действие. Проверьте карточку этапа: если поле исполнитель пустое или содержит некорректную ссылку, процесс не сможет продолжиться.

Еще одна распространенная проблема — несоответствие статусов документа и задач бизнес-процесса. Если документ проведен, а задача на согласование все еще активна, это создает путаницу. Настройте автоматическое завершение бизнес-процесса при изменении статуса документа на «Проведен» или «Оплачен», чтобы избежать дублирования действий.

  • 🔍 Ошибка прав доступа: Пользователь не видит кнопку «Согласовать». Решение: проверить роль и права на объект метаданных в конфигураторе или режиме предприятия.
  • 🔄 Зацикливание процесса: Документ бесконечно возвращается на доработку. Решение: проверить условия перехода и ограничить количество циклов возврата.
  • 👤 Неверный исполнитель: Задача уходит не тому руководителю. Решение: проверить актуальность организационной структуры и настройки динамических ролей.

Для анализа причин сбоев используйте обработку «Анализ бизнес-процессов». Она показывает статистику по времени прохождения этапов и выявляет пользователей, которые чаще всего задерживают согласование. Эта информация полезна не только для технической настройки, но и для оптимизации управленческих процедур в компании.

FAQ: Вопросы по настройке согласования

Можно ли изменить маршрут для документа, который уже находится в процессе согласования?

Изменить версию маршрута для запущенного экземпляра бизнес-процесса напрямую нельзя. Процесс продолжает жить по той версии схемы, с которой был запущен. Однако администратор может вручную переназначить задачи или завершить процесс, чтобы инициировать новый по обновленной схеме.

Как настроить согласование в зависимости от суммы заявки?

Для этого используются условия перехода между этапами. В конструкторе маршрута задайте условие: если реквизит «Сумма» больше определенного значения, то переход идет на этап «Согласование Директором», иначе — на этап «Согласование Менеджером».

Что делать, если согласующий в отпуске?

В 1С УХ предусмотрена функция делегирования полномочий. Ответственный сотрудник может назначить заместеля на период своего отсутствия. Все задачи, адресованные отсутствующему, будут автоматически перенаправляться заместителю.

Можно ли добавить комментарий при согласовании?

Да, при выполнении задачи согласования пользователю доступно поле для комментария. Этот текст сохраняется в истории бизнес-процесса и виден всем участникам цепочки, что обеспечивает прозрачность принятия решений.

Как удалить ошибочно созданный маршрут согласования?

Удалить маршрут можно только если по нему не запущены активные бизнес-процессы. Если процессы есть, их необходимо завершить или прервать. После этого элемент справочника маршрутов можно пометить на удаление стандартным способом.